realm 레코드 순서
2019. 1. 17.
Realm 객체 삭제 후 삽입시 레코드 순서 이상 현상 문제상황 프로젝트를 진행하면서 최근 검색어 기능을 작업을 진행하면서,생성했던 Realm 객체를 최근 검색 순서대로 정렬해서 보여줘야 하는 경우가 생겼다.요구사항으로는 최근 검색어는 5개까지만 노출해서 보여주도록 만들어야 했다. 처음 접근했던 방식은, Realm 데이터를 단순하게 생성하고, RecyclerView에서 reverseLayout을 true 값을 주었다.그렇게해서 가장 마지막에 생성되었던 Realm 객체가 최상단에 보이는 RecyclerView를 만들었다. 하지만,특정한 사이즈만큼만 RecyclerView에서 보여주는 과정에서 문제가 발생했다.해당 검색어를 삭제하고, 다른 검색어를 입력하여 Realm 객체를 생성하고 어댑터를 갱신했는데,최근..